2N5672 NPN Transistor

The 2N5672 is a bipolar junction transistor (BJT) with an NPN-type configuration. That means the 2N5672 transistor has a positively charged layer between two negatively charged layers. This transistor has three terminals Base, Collector, and Emitter.

The 2N5672 transistor symbol shows an arrow from the base into the emitter. This means that the current flows from collector terminal to emitter terminal.

2N5672 Transistor Specification

Transistor Code 2N5672
Transistor Type BJT
Transistor Polarity NPN
Transistor Material Silicon(SI)
Package TO3
Collector Power Dissipation (Maximum) PC 140W
Collector-Base Voltage (Maximum) VCB 150V
Collector-Emitter Voltage (Maximum) VCE 120V
Collector Current (Maximum) IC 30A
Operating Junction Temperature (Maximum) TJ 200°C
Emitter-Base Voltage (Maximum) VEB 7V
Forward Current Transfer Ratio (hFE Value) 20
Transition Frequency FT 50MHz
